Been playing Warhammer Age of Sigmar for a couple months now. It’s basically a digital companion app for the popular tabletop game. Pretty solid if you’re into strategy and fantasy battle stuff.

Here’s what you do: you can build up your army of fantasy units like orcs, elves, and monsters. There’s also rules and stats for all the different factions, which is super handy. And you can even play mini-games like Spearhead – took me a while to figure that out but it’s a cool addition.

Look, if you’re a Warhammer fan or just like strategy games in general, you’ll probably dig this. It’s not perfect – the upgrade system is a bit grindy and the ads can get annoying if you don’t pay. But overall it does the job and it’s worth checking out.
